High power densities (up to 400 mW cm − 2) and high current densities (up to 1 A cm − 2) have been recently reported. 8 The advantages and disadvantages of OH − conducting membranes … WebIonic radii vary systematically in groups and periods in the periodic table. ionic radius trends in periods. As we move from left to right in a period, the ionic radii of the isoelectronic positive ions go on decreasing. Anyhow, the values of ionic radii of the negatively charged ions go on increasing from left to right. ionic radius trends in ...

Web3 jul. 2024 · ionic radius – The ionic radius is the measure of an atom’s ion in a crystal lattice. Values for ionic radius are difficult to obtain and tend to depend on the method used to measure the size of the ion. A typical value for an ionic radius would be from 30 pm (0.3 Å) to 200 pm (2 Å). Web25 jan. 2016 · Hydrogen has one valence electron in the first energy level. The radius of lithium is larger than that of hydrogen, because the valence electrons of lithium are in the second energy level, which is farther from the nucleus than the first energy level occupied by the single hydrogen electron.
